Por fin podemos darle el primer bocado a Opera 10.50 y os aviso que dará que hablar. Para empezar, lo más esperado era su nuevo motor de Javascript: Carakan. Esta compilación lo trae de serie y anuncian que es 7 veces más rápido que su antecesor. Sí, lo habéis oído bien: 7 veces más rápido.
Esto lo pone por encima del resto de navegadores en términos de velocidad, incluso Chrome. Para conseguirlo les han copiado y ahora precompilan el código Javascripten vez de interpretarlo, ténica que introdujo Chrome en los navegadores (JIT compilation) y que poco a poco se está expandiendo al resto. Por supuesto los chicos de Opera han añadido más mejoras: cacheado de código, trabajar con registros en vez de pilas, empaquetado automático de objetos… cosas que al usuario de a pie no le importan nada pero que a la hora de la verdad permiten ejecutar más rápido las aplicaciones web y encima gastando menos memoria.
Por supuesto el motor de HTML ha seguido mejorando, ahora con Presto 2.5 se incluyen algunas características adicionales de CSS3, como las transformaciones o las transiciones. Pero no queda ahí, ya que se incluye Vega, una nueva librería gráfica. Es tres veces más rápida que la anterior ejecutándose por software, pero también podrá ser acelerada por hardware (como el próximo IE). Tal y como se puede apreciar, los noruegos no se han quedado quietos y han ido cogiendo lo mejor de cada casa.
En el exterior, en la interfaz, los cambios son más o menos los mismos que te dijimos, pero hay más. En Windows 7 y Vista se han integrado con las novedades de ambos sistemas, desde usar la API de Aero para mostrar transparencias hasta la integración con la superbarra. Pero también en Mac hay novedades jugosas: se ha reescrito la aplicación en Cocoa, unificando la barra de herramientas como el resto de aplicaciones nativas. Entre otros pequeños detalles, también tenemos soporte para gestos multitouch y para notificaciones vía Growl. Sin duda, el fichaje de John Hicks está empezando a dar sus frutos.
El nuevo modo de navegación privada es de los mejores o más completos que podemos encontrar. Como os contamos, podemos abrir una pestaña que no recuerde nada de lo que hacemos, o podemos abrir una ventana. Este comportamiento es único de Opera y, sinceramente, es el que más sentido tiene.
Un cambio que personalmente me encanta es la implementación de los diálogos. Estos diálogos que ofrecen las páginas web se mostrarán como en la captura, bloqueando únicamente la pestaña y sin crear ventanas adicionales. Este comportamiento se parece más a Chrome que al resto de navegadores, ya que antes cuándo se abría un diálogo el navegador no podía ser utilizado hasta que aceptáramos. Por cierto, al crear y cerrar estos diálogos han escrito una transición bastante bonita.
La última gran mejora son las barras de dirección y de búsqueda, mejoradas en aspecto y funcionalidad. Por un lado tenemos integradas las páginas de nuestro historial, por el otro recordará las búsquedas que hagamos. También tendremos la posibilidad de borrar un resultado del historial mediante una crucecita que aparece a la derecha en cada resultado. Unido al hecho de que la barra de menús aparece oculta por defecto, tenemos toda la funcionalidad en una única barra.
Todo esto lo podemos probar en Windows y Mac, y supuestamente en las próximas horas también tendremos una versión para Linux. Como siempre, hay que tener en cuenta que estamos ante una versión muy temprana en el desarrollo y es normal que haya errores, así que haced una copia de seguridad de vuestro perfil. Entre los bugs conocidos que existen por ahora pero que resolverán en próximas compilaciones es un consumo alto de memoria, deshabilitación de precompilación de código en procesadores antiguos que no soporten SSE2 y falta de soporte para imprimir en Mac.
No hay comentarios:
Publicar un comentario